Comprehending Cataract Surgical Treatment Refine



Checking out the steps involved in cataract surgery can aid minimize any type of anxiousness or uncertainty you may have regarding the treatment. Cataract surgical procedure is a typical and very successful procedure that involves removing the gloomy lens in your eye and changing it with a clear fabricated lens.

The doctor will make a little incision in your eye to access the cataract and break it up making use of ultrasound waves prior to thoroughly removing it.

Once the cataract is gotten rid of, the fabricated lens will certainly be inserted in its location. The entire surgery typically takes around 15-30 minutes per eye and is usually done one eye each time.

After the surgical treatment, you might experience some moderate discomfort or obscured vision, but this is normal and ought to boost as your eye heals.

Post-Operative Treatment Tips



After cataract surgical treatment, offering correct post-operative care is essential for your enjoyed one's recovery. Ensure they use the protective guard over their eye as advised by the physician. Help them provide suggested eye declines and medications on schedule to prevent infection and help recovery.

Motivate your liked one to avoid touching or scrubing their eyes, as this can cause problems. Aid them in adhering to any type of constraints on flexing, lifting heavy things, or taking part in difficult activities to avoid pressure on the eyes. Ensure they go to all follow-up consultations with the eye physician for keeping an eye on progression.



Keep the eye area tidy and completely dry, staying clear of water or soap directly in the eyes. Urge your liked one to use sunglasses to safeguard their eyes from intense light and glare during the recovery process. Hold your horses and supportive as they recuperate, supplying aid with day-to-day jobs as required.
